sql删除后恢复数据
【SQL删除后恢复数据】教你三招轻松找回丢失数据,告别数据丢失烦恼!
有没有遇到过这样的困扰:辛辛苦苦整理好的数据,一不留神就给删掉了,心里那个懊悔啊!别担心,今天就来给大家分享一些SQL删除后恢复数据的小技巧,让你的数据安全无忧!
一、备份是关键
1. 定期备份
定期备份是防止数据丢失的最佳方法。你可以设置定时任务,每天或每周自动备份一次数据。这样,即使发生了误删,你也能从备份中恢复数据。
2. 备份存储方式
备份文件应存储在安全的地方,如云存储、外部硬盘等。避免将备份文件存储在同一个物理设备上,以防设备故障导致数据丢失。

二、SQL删除后恢复数据方法
1. 使用SQL语句恢复
(1)确认删除的数据所在的表名和字段名。
(2)然后,使用以下SQL语句恢复数据:
```sql
-- 恢复指定字段的数据
INSERT INTO 表名 (字段1, 字段2, ...) SELECT 字段1, 字段2, ... FROM 表名 WHERE 条件;
-- 恢复全部字段的数据
INSERT INTO 表名 SELECT * FROM 表名 WHERE 条件;
```
注意:这里的“条件”是指删除数据前的数据特征,如时间、值等。
2. 使用数据库恢复工具
(1)选择一款适合自己的数据库恢复工具,如SQL Server Management Studio、Navicat等。
(2)连接到数据库,选择需要恢复的表。
(3)根据提示进行数据恢复操作。
3. 使用专业数据恢复软件
(1)下载并安装专业数据恢复软件,如EasyRecovery、Recuva等。
(2)选择需要恢复的数据库文件。
(3)根据软件提示进行数据恢复操作。
三、预防措施

1. 严格审核权限
确保只有授权人员才能对数据进行修改和删除操作,降低误删风险。
2. 使用事务管理
在执行删除操作前,先开启事务,确保在发生错误时可以回滚到操作前的状态。
3. 定期检查数据
定期检查数据库中的数据,确保数据完整性和准确性。
SQL删除后恢复数据并非难事,只要我们做好备份、掌握恢复方法,就能轻松应对数据丢失的困扰。希望以上方法能帮助到大家,让数据安全无忧!💪💪💪
SQL删除后恢复数据 数据安全 数据库备份 数据恢复技巧